Business Supports for SMEs in the Cross-Border Region event

Staff members from the Border People FLOW project attended today’s Dundalk Chamber of Commerce “Business Supports for SMEs in the Cross-Border Region” event in the Canal Court Hotel, Newry.

Hannah McDonnell, President of Dundalk Chamber of Commerce, highlighted the importance of cross-border collaboration, particularly in supporting SMEs.

She introduced five speakers who spoke on the support available to businesses operating in the cross-border region:

  • Brenda McGeeney (Cross Border Partnership Employment Services)
  • Tracey Smith (Intreo – the Public Employment Services, Department of Social Protection)
  • Fionnbarr Dorrian (Employer Services, Department for Communities)
  • John Counihan (InterTradeIreland) and
  • Nikki Campbell (Local Enterprise Office Louth).

The seminar was funded by Cross Border Partnership Employment Services.
